Sample Letter for Collection Notice for Unpaid Bill [Your Name] [Your Address] [City, State, Zip Code] [Email Address] [Phone Number] [Date] [Recipient's Name] [Recipient's Address] [City, State, Zip Code] Subject: Collection Notice for Unpaid Bill Dear [Recipient's Name], I hope this letter finds you well. This communication serves as a formal notice regarding the unpaid bill for the services or products provided by [Your Company Name]. This outstanding bill for the amount of [Unpaid Amount] is now overdue. We understand that circumstances might have arisen that caused this delay in payment, and we are willing to work with you to resolve this matter amicably. However, it is important to emphasize the urgency of settling this outstanding balance to avoid further consequences, such as legal action or damage to your credit rating. As a responsible business, it is crucial for us to ensure the continuity of our operations and maintain financial stability. Therefore, we kindly request that you settle the outstanding amount within [Number of Days] days from the date of this letter. The total amount can be remitted through one of the following payment methods: 1. [Accepted Payment Method 1] 2. [Accepted Payment Method 2] 3. [Accepted Payment Method 3] Please make sure to include the invoice number [Invoice Number] while making the payment to facilitate its quick and accurate processing. In the event that you have already submitted the payment, please disregard this letter, and we sincerely apologize for any inconvenience caused. However, if you have any concerns or require clarification regarding the invoice or payment arrangements, we encourage you to contact our office immediately at [Your Phone Number] or via email at [Your Email Address]. We strongly advise swift action in rectifying this matter. Failure to respond or settle the outstanding balance within the stipulated time frame may result in escalated measures, which may include reporting the debt to credit bureaus or engaging a collections' agency. We genuinely hope it does not come to that and trust that you will act responsibly in resolving this matter. We value your business and believe that this issue can be resolved without further complications. Your prompt response is greatly appreciated. Thank you in advance for your immediate attention to this matter. Initial Collection Notice: This type of letter is usually the first contact made by the creditor to inform the debtor about the unpaid bill and the consequences of non-payment. 2. Second Collection Notice: If the debtor fails to respond or settle the outstanding balance after the initial collection notice, a second collection notice is sent to emphasize the urgency of payment and warn the debtor about potential further actions. 3. Final Collection Notice: A final collection notice is the last attempt made by the creditor to acquire payment before escalating the matter further, such as involving a collections agency or taking legal action. 4. Courtesy Collection Notice: In some cases, a creditor may send a courtesy collection notice as a gentle reminder to the debtor without escalating the situation. This type of letter aims to maintain a good customer-business relationship while encouraging prompt payment.
